Which masters use Ice dancers and Blessed


Stur

Recommended Posts

Im considering expanding my collection, and currently I have just begun playing. No real games yet just 2 missions from the starter set. I currently have Rasputina box + december acolytes and silent ones.

I am going to get Snowstorm but was wondering if Ice dancers and Blessed of december will be used with anyone else than rasputina.

I know that Marcus uses Blessed a lot and that you can use Ice dancers with Colette. But will they generally see much play with any other masters? And are ice dancers good with colette or are there better alternatives?

I currently have no plans for playing Marcus at all and if I get a new crew box in the immediate future it will probably be one of the following

Ironsides

Ramos

Sandeep

With Mei and Kaeris later on in the future. (Lets face it I am hooked and will end up getting them all eventually haha, but the buy order is important :D)

Blessed and the Ice Dancers can definitely see play outside of Rasputina. Blessed is a great Flanker--he can Scheme Run and is also adept at hunting and killing enemy Scheme Runners.

Ice Dancers are strong for 6 pts. They have a decent Ml attack, area control with Ice Patches, movement shenanigans and can drop a Scheme Marker with a (0) and 3+ of Tomes. Lots of potential use for 6 pts.

Ice Dancers see use outside of Colette as well. They have the obvious Showgirl/Minion synergy for her, but they don't necessarily add anything to her unless you're running a crew that's exploiting them.

As minions they maximize the benefit from Sandeep's Beacon ability if you need them to do something that's not on their card.

That being said, you can drop them in with most of the masters and use them as independent scheme runners because of how quick they are and their (0). The only master I've run them with that didn't seem like a great idea was G&D Kaeris, because I already had a ton of mobility and scheme marker play, so they didn't add anything new to the crew.

Which ties into the most Malifaux (and least useful) answer to "when would you hire [model]?": when it's the right tool for the job. If you don't need a frozen heart scheme runner to fill a scheme/strategy role, then regardless of master, you probably should not spend the stones on an Ice Dancer as a scheme runner. If you need something that has some killing power, they can do some damage (especially when Bite of Winter is up on a nearby Gamin), but there's no shortage of things that can do some damage that fall into similar cost range.
If you need a scheme runner that's got some survivability and the ability to essentially always do something, then you are definitely looking at the right model here.
 

Similarly, the Blessed sees use when you're needing something that can lope around the field and inflict some damage. I use it over the Cerberus because it's generally more survivable (Eat Your Fill comes up when it's doing its job as a scheme hunter). I've also made use of it in a Ramos Blade and Claw crew, taking advantage of the fact that I've got a ton of minion constructs on the table to place the Blessed (or Luther, in my case) somewhere new, extending its threat and survivability. Like the Ice Dancer, it's generally a reliable tool, because it's hard to actually stop a Frozen Heart model from doing what it wants/needs to do (barring manipulative and similar abilities that don't rely on paralyze/horror).

Basically 

The Blessed of December is a solid, fast moving and reasonably dangerous model which also as a Beast is a great shape-shift option for Myranda, regardless of whether you take it (or her) with Marcus.  The question becomes (1) do you need this type of model for the game (opponent/scheme/strat/terrain) (2) is there a better model for a particular master due to a synergy which does more or less the same for more or less the cost.

Rasputina and Marcus the Blessed is first class

For Sandeep, Colette its good, each of these masters has some synergy support but are more universal in there interaction with models.  However there are good Academic and Showgirl models in the same range so its an option only.

For Mei, Ramos the lack of being a construct hurts and there are great construct models which largely cover the same slot the Blessed does, it won't be a detriment, the Blessed does what it does and needs minimal support.... But it won't help either master nor get much direct help from them synergy wise.

For Ironsides basically the same as not M&SU which is Ironsides big buff, still it runs well with her as the scalpel to Toni's tar pit.  Also really useful for Toni to have a hitter model that does not benefit from staying near so the Blessed is a great roaming weapon for her.

For Kaeris probably the 'least' ideal match as you add speed and solo to a master which runs speed and solo by default.  The Blessed brings not much to Kaeris and gives what Kaeris does not really need.   Better options but having said this the Blessed still give its points.

The Ice Dancer is a premier fast moving scheme runner that needs minimal support and can handle or avoid most opponents in her role and points range.  Being FH and immune to horror is a huge and sometimes overlooked positive as well.

Almost an essential Rasputina model to give Raspy much needed scheme-y speed.

Solid with Colette and a Showgirl, but not essential as Colette does not want for speed and schemes, so an addition piece not a gap filler.

For Sandeep and Ironsides you don't get synergy and each have good models in the range with synergy having said that each really likes having a independant fast scheme runner and that is the Ice Dancer++.

Mei and Ramos again really like constructs and there are great metal monsters right in the Dancers price range, having said that while several construct do scheme well the Dancer is particularly good and again largely independent, each master could benefit a great deal from her and won't regret including them.

Marcus and Kaeris are probably the least immediate benefit, for Marcus there are a pleathora of Beasts with synergy and that can fill the Dancers role.  For Kaeris there is not Burnign synergy and she or the Firestarter (a common Kaeris take) usually run fast flank and then the Kaeris crew relies on other hitters.  But still the Dancer will do work.

So in short each model, the Blessed and Dancer, are great pieces which do what they are meant to efficiently and well within a cost effective range and without demanding support.  While they bring great additional synergy to certain crews this is a bonus, alone in any crew they will still do the work required of them and do it well.

Two of the better all-around models in the Arcanist faction.
